About the Team
Avride develops autonomous vehicle and delivery robot technology, leveraging deep expertise in autonomous systems. With over seven years of experience, our team builds self-driving solutions from the ground up, with machine learning at the core of our development pipeline to enable safe and intelligent navigation. We design and deploy state-of-the-art models to address key challenges in autonomous systems, utilizing advanced deep learning architectures such as Convolutional Neural Networks (CNNs), Transformers, and Multimodal Large Language Models (MLLMs). These models power both onboard and offboard applications, ensuring robust and efficient operation.
